#include <math.h>
#include <stdlib.h>
#include <string.h>
#include <stdio.h>
#include "pkvaria.h"
#include "pknum.h"
#include "pkgeom.h"
#include "multibs.h"
#include "eg1holed.h"
#include "eg1hprivated.h"
#include "eg1herror.h"
Defines | |
#define | CONST_ |
#define | _DEBUG |
Functions | |
boolean | _g1h_TabBSFuncDer3d (int deg, int lastknot, const double *knots, int i0, int i1, int n, const double *tkn, int *fkn, int *lkn, double *b, double *bt, double *btt, double *bttt) |
boolean | _g1h_TabBSFuncDer2Jd (int rr, int deg, int nk, int m2, int lastcknot, const double *cknots, double *atbs, double *atbst, double *atbstt0, double *atbstt1) |
boolean | g1h_Q2SplComputeFormMatrixd (GHoleDomaind *domain) |
boolean | g1h_Q2SplDecomposeMatrixd (GHoleDomaind *domain) |
boolean | g1h_Q2SplFillHoled (GHoleDomaind *domain, int spdimen, CONST_ double *hole_cp, double *acoeff, void *usrptr, void(*outpatch)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r)) |
boolean | g1h_Q2SplFillHoleConstrd (GHoleDomaind *domain, int spdimen, CONST_ double *hole_cp, int nconstr, CONST_ double *constr, double *acoeff, void *usrptr, void(*outpatch)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r)) |
boolean | g1h_Q2SplFillHoleAltConstrd (GHoleDomaind *domain, int spdimen, CONST_ double *hole_cp, int naconstr, CONST_ double *constr, double *acoeff, void *usrptr, void(*outpatch)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r)) |
#define _DEBUG |
#define CONST_ |
boolean _g1h_TabBSFuncDer2Jd | ( | int | rr, | |
int | deg, | |||
int | nk, | |||
int | m2, | |||
int | lastcknot, | |||
const double * | cknots, | |||
double * | atbs, | |||
double * | atbst, | |||
double * | atbstt0, | |||
double * | atbstt1 | |||
) |
boolean _g1h_TabBSFuncDer3d | ( | int | deg, | |
int | lastknot, | |||
const double * | knots, | |||
int | i0, | |||
int | i1, | |||
int | n, | |||
const double * | tkn, | |||
int * | fkn, | |||
int * | lkn, | |||
double * | b, | |||
double * | bt, | |||
double * | btt, | |||
double * | bttt | |||
) |
boolean g1h_Q2SplComputeFormMatrixd | ( | GHoleDomaind * | domain | ) |
boolean g1h_Q2SplDecomposeMatrixd | ( | GHoleDomaind * | domain | ) |
boolean g1h_Q2SplFillHoleAltConstrd | ( | GHoleDomaind * | domain, | |
int | spdimen, | |||
CONST_ double * | hole_cp, | |||
int | naconstr, | |||
CONST_ double * | constr, | |||
double * | acoeff, | |||
void * | usrptr, | |||
void(*)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r) | outpatch | |||
) |
boolean g1h_Q2SplFillHoleConstrd | ( | GHoleDomaind * | domain, | |
int | spdimen, | |||
CONST_ double * | hole_cp, | |||
int | nconstr, | |||
CONST_ double * | constr, | |||
double * | acoeff, | |||
void * | usrptr, | |||
void(*)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r) | outpatch | |||
) |
boolean g1h_Q2SplFillHoled | ( | GHoleDomaind * | domain, | |
int | spdimen, | |||
CONST_ double * | hole_cp, | |||
double * | acoeff, | |||
void * | usrptr, | |||
void(*)(int n, int lknu, const double *knu, int m, int lknv, const double *knv, const double *cp, void *usrptr) | outpatch | |||
) |